Understanding the Current Situation
New York City's skyline is not just an icon of architectural prowess but also a complex tapestry of regulatory challenges. Recent incidents involving high-rise structures have sparked serious discussions about urban safety. Just last week, crews were mobilized to stabilize a high-rise building in Manhattan after reports of severe structural issues emerged, leading to a citywide shutdown of several blocks.
Recent Developments
As buildings grew, so did the challenges associated with their maintenance. The current emergency response revolves around a high-rise structure that has been flagged for potential buckling. Preliminary reports suggest that the buckling may have been attributed to localized issues rather than systemic failures across the building. This situation has raised concerns about the adequacy of existing building codes and inspection protocols.
Inspection and Safety Protocols
The NYC Department of Buildings is reviewing inspection records to ensure that past issues are addressed. A notable inspector has come under scrutiny for allegedly missing critical problems at other sites. This raises implications not just for this particular building but for the entire city’s approach to high-rise safety. Enhanced scrutiny of inspection protocols may be imminent, reshaping the landscape of urban development.
